Add missing reconnectMu.RLock() protection to storage methods that were
vulnerable to the same race condition fixed in GH#607. The FreshnessChecker
can trigger reconnect() which closes s.db while queries are in flight,
causing "database is closed" errors during daemon export operations.
Protected methods:
- labels.go: GetLabelsForIssues (GetLabels intentionally unprotected - called from GetIssue which holds lock)
- comments.go: GetIssueComments, GetCommentsForIssues
- dependencies.go: GetDependencyCounts, GetDependencyRecords, GetAllDependencyRecords, GetDependencyTree, loadDependencyGraph
- config.go: SetConfig, GetConfig, GetAllConfig, DeleteConfig, SetMetadata, GetMetadata
- dirty.go: MarkIssueDirty, GetDirtyIssues, GetDirtyIssueHash, GetDirtyIssueCount
- events.go: GetEvents, GetStatistics, GetMoleculeProgress
- hash.go: All hash methods
- hash_ids.go: GetNextChildID, ensureChildCounterUpdated (getNextChildNumber unprotected - called internally)
Internal helpers called from already-locked contexts intentionally omit
RLock to avoid deadlock (Go's RWMutex doesn't support recursive locking).

Comment timestamps were being overwritten with CURRENT_TIMESTAMP during
import, causing infinite sync loops between hosts as each import would
update timestamps.
Added ImportIssueComment() method that accepts and preserves the original
timestamp from JSONL, and updated importComments() to use it.

**Problem**: Export operations called GetLabels() and GetIssueComments()
in a loop for each issue, creating N+1 query pattern. For 100 issues
this created 201 queries instead of 3-5.
**Solution**:
- Added GetCommentsForIssues() batch method to storage interface
- Implemented batch method in SQLite and memory storage backends
- Updated handleExport() and triggerExport() to use batch queries
- Added comprehensive tests for batch operations
**Impact**: Query count reduced from ~201 to ~3-5 for 100 issues.
